Logan Alexander Paul is a social media celebrity, actor, and professional wrestler from the United States. He is presently signed to WWE and works there part-time. He has over 23 million subscribers on YouTube and has been named a Forbes top-paid YouTuber in 2017, 2018, and 2021.

Since November 2018, Paul has also hosted the Impulsive podcast, which has over 4 million YouTube subscribers.

Paul became famous in 2013

After publishing doodles on the now-defunct video-sharing app Vine.

Logan Paul’s Vlogs, which he launched in August 2015, is now his most-subscribed YouTube channel.

He is the 74th most-subscribed channel in the United States and

one of the platform’s most-subscribed channels, with 23.2 million subscribers and over 5.8 billion views.

Logan Paul’s Childhood and Education

Logan Alexander Paul was born on April 1, 1995, in Westlake, Ohio, to Pamela Stepnick and Gregory Paul.

He is descended from people from England, Ireland, Scotland, Wales, Israel, France, and Germany.

He was reared in Westlake, California, by his younger brother Jake, who is also a television personality.

Paul began making films for the Zoosh YouTube channel at the age of eleven.

He went to Westlake High School, where he was selected an All-Star linebacker on the football team by The Plain Dealer in 2012,

and where he qualified for the state-level Ohio High School Athletic Association Division I Wrestling Individual Championships in 2013.

Paul said on an episode of Impulsive that a football mishap tore the cartilage in his knee, requiring him to miss three months of school.

In February 2019, Paul stated that he sustained long-term brain damage while playing high school football.

Daniel Amen, the psychiatrist who diagnosed him, believes it impairs his ability to empathize and connect with others.

Logan Paul’s Private Life

In October 2015, Logan Paul, his housemates Mark Dohner and Evan Eckenrode,

as well as other social media stars Amanda Cerny, Juanpa Zurita, and Andrew Bachelor,

occupied an apartment complex on Hollywood and Vine in Hollywood, California.

They were able to work on many videos due to their close proximity.

Paul and Eckenrode moved to an estate in Encino, California, in October 2017.

Paul talked about religion and described himself as “not overly religious” with guest Carl Lentz,

pastor of Hillsong Church NYC at the time, in episode 198 of Impulsive.
